This charming 2-storey detached home sits on a sunny, south-facing lot along a quiet, family-friendly street in the heart of South Cedarbrae. Lovingly maintained and thoughtfully updated, 134 Greenwich Square offers 1650 square feet of living space, plus a versatile finished lower level reflecting true pride of ownership.
Inside, a traditional layout awaits with generous principal rooms bathed in natural light. Rich hardwood floors, fresh paint, pot lights and stylish new fixtures create a warm, cohesive flow from room to room. The spacious living and dining areas are ideal for hosting family and friends, while the galley-style kitchen opens into a cozy family room, anchored by a wood-burning fireplace perfect for everyday living and relaxed evenings at home.
Upstairs, discover 3 well-appointed bedrooms and 2 full bathrooms, including a bright primary suite with a walk-in closet and private 4-piece ensuite.
The finished lower level extends your living space with an additional bedroom or office, flexible media or play area, laundry and ample storage. A portion of the basement offers a blank canvas ready to be customized.
Step outside to a private backyard retreat, fully fenced and framed by a lush lawn, with sunny southern exposure. Whether you’re dining on the patio, lounging or gardening this space is made for summer enjoyment. Key upgrades include a new roof (2023), all windows and doors (2013), furnace (2015), new electrical panel (2018), hardwood floors (2021), new lighting (2025) and new paint throughout (2025).
Ideally located just an 11-minute walk to Eglinton GO Station, 3 minute drive to Walmart and Home Depot and 15 minute drive to numerous stores at Eglinton Town Centre. 24-hour TTC, schools, shops, and everyday amenities nearby. Scenic escapes like Scarborough Bluffers Park Beach (13-minute drive) and McCowan District Park with its walking trails, skating rink and trails, soccer field and playground (10-minute walk) are all close at hand. The Greater Toronto Area (GTA) is a thriving metropolitan ecosystem of 24 diverse municipalities, more than 100,000 companies and a population of over 6 million people representing 100 languages and dialects. It is the epicentre of Canada’s economy and an international centre of commerce, technology and research. As a region brimming over with every opportunity, the GTA is a magnet for people from across the country and from around the world— with a dynamic real estate market to match. The Greater Toronto Area (GTA) is Canada’s thriving economic, financial and commercial capital and is the third largest financial centre in all of North America. It is home to over 100,000 companies, boasts 40% of Canada’s business headquarters, generates close to 20% of the nation’s GDP and is the hub for the country’s financial, automotive, research and technology industries. The GTA encompasses the City of Toronto, which is home to a multicultural population of over 2.6 million people and is distinguished as being one of the five most livable cities in the world in the Economist Intelligence Unit’s Global Livability Report (2011). The GTA is also comprised of the surrounding regions of Durham, York, Peel and Halton, which include 24 municipalities: Ajax, Aurora, Brampton, Brock, Burlington, Caledon, Clarington, East Gwillimbury, Georgina, Halton Hills, King Township, Markham, Milton, Mississauga, Newmarket, Oakville, Oshawa, Pickering, Richmond Hill, Scugog, Uxbridge, Whitby, Whitchurch-Stouffville and Vaughan.
